Why Remodeling Companies in The Loop Struggle to Rank on Google

Chicago’s search landscape is brutally competitive. A remodeling contractor in The Loop isn’t just competing with the shop down the street — they’re competing with large regional players, franchise operations, and aggregator sites like Houzz and HomeAdvisor that have invested millions in SEO. Without a focused local SEO strategy, your site gets buried.

Most remodeling companies in this market make the same three mistakes. Their Google Business Profile is incomplete or inconsistent. Their website has no location-specific content — just a generic homepage that could belong to any contractor in any city. And they’ve earned almost no backlinks from credible Chicago-area sources. Each of these gaps costs you rankings, and collectively they’re the reason your phone isn’t ringing as often as it should.

The Loop adds another layer of complexity. The neighborhood is dense and fast-moving, which means search intent here is often tied to very specific project types: high-rise condo gut rehabs, historic building restorations subject to Chicago Landmarks Commission guidelines, and commercial tenant improvements in older buildings along Wacker Drive or the State Street corridor. Generic SEO ignores all of that context. Hyper-local SEO exploits it.

Google Business Profile Optimization

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is the single most powerful local ranking asset you have. Seo experts The Loop Chicago remodelers should be working with will audit your GBP categories, service areas, photos, and review velocity first — before touching anything on your website. Setting The Loop and surrounding neighborhoods like River North, Streeterville, and the South Loop as defined service areas signals to Google exactly where you work and who should see your listing.

Location-Specific Website Content

A dedicated page targeting The Loop, Chicago is not optional — it’s essential. That page should explain your experience with the types of projects common to this neighborhood: older masonry structures, pre-war residential buildings, and modern high-rise units with HOA approval requirements. Content that speaks directly to Chicago’s building permit process and the city’s specific inspection timelines builds trust with both Google and your prospective clients.

Citation Consistency and Link Building

Google cross-references your business name, address, and phone number across dozens of directories. Any inconsistency erodes trust and suppresses rankings. Beyond citations, earning links from Chicago-area news outlets, real estate blogs, neighborhood associations, and local home-improvement publications sends the authority signals that push you past competitors.

The Loop’s Market Conditions Make Local SEO Even More Critical

Chicago’s real estate and renovation market follows distinct seasonal rhythms. The rush to begin projects before harsh Midwest winters hit typically drives a surge in remodeling inquiries from late summer through early fall. If your SEO isn’t in place by July, you miss the August–October window when decision-makers are actively searching. Spring is equally competitive, as condo owners and building managers plan renovations after long winters.

The Loop also sees consistent demand from commercial clients — law firms, financial institutions, and tech companies updating their office spaces — alongside residential clients in the many converted loft buildings along the river. A smart SEO strategy segments these audiences and targets both with distinct, intent-matched content. Nearby neighborhoods like River North, the West Loop, and Millennium Park-adjacent Streeterville all feed into the same search ecosystem. Ranking in The Loop often means you’re capturing demand from those areas simultaneously.

Technical SEO

Site speed, mobile usability, crawlability, and structured data markup are the foundation. Google’s crawlers need to read and understand your site before they can rank it. A site that loads slowly on mobile — where most local searches now happen — is already penalized before a human visitor even sees it. Review and Reputation Management

Google’s local ranking algorithm weighs review count, recency, and sentiment heavily. A structured follow-up process that consistently earns new Google reviews from satisfied Chicago clients accelerates map pack entry faster than almost any other tactic. How long does SEO take to show results for a Chicago remodeling company?

Most remodeling contractors in competitive markets like Chicago see meaningful ranking improvements within three to six months of consistent work. Map pack entry can happen faster — sometimes within 60 to 90 days — if your Google Business Profile optimization and review acquisition are prioritized early. Full organic page-one rankings for high-competition terms typically take six to twelve months.

Do I need a separate landing page for The Loop specifically?

Yes. A dedicated page for The Loop, Chicago signals geographic relevance to Google and gives you a place to speak directly to the types of projects and client concerns specific to that neighborhood. Without it, you’re competing for local rankings without the most fundamental local SEO asset in place.

What makes SEO different for remodeling companies compared to other contractors?

Remodeling projects have longer sales cycles and higher average contract values than many other home services. That means buyers do more research before contacting anyone. Your SEO strategy needs to cover both the early “inspiration and education” search intent and the later “ready to hire” intent — with content and landing pages built for each stage.

How important are Google reviews for ranking in The Loop?

Extremely important. Google’s local algorithm weighs review count, recency, and overall rating as significant ranking factors for map pack placement. A remodeling company with 15 recent, detailed reviews will almost always outrank a competitor with 50 older, thin reviews. Consistent review acquisition is a core part of any serious local SEO strategy.

What should I look for when hiring an SEO agency for my Chicago remodeling business?

Look for an agency with demonstrable experience in local SEO for contractors, a clear process for Google Business Profile optimization, transparent reporting, and no long-term lock-in contracts that keep you trapped if results don’t materialize. Avoid any agency promising guaranteed page-one rankings — that’s not how search engines work, and it’s a red flag every time.
